Removing the loose/damaged/deteriorated mortar joints in submerged condition using divers by mechanical means using pneumatic breaker upto a minimum depth of 50 mm along the mortar joints and cleaning using high pressure water jet cleaner in under water condition and after carefully completing the work satisfactorily, scrubbing the joints by using pneumatic wire brush scruber by deploying divers by strictly following safety norms as per IS 10291 – 1982 and by following standard specifications and IS codes, safety aspects and rules and finally submitting the completed work by means of photos and videos by clearly marking the measurements of the completed work portions as directed by the departmental officers etc., complete.
Pointing the racked out old mortar joints with new epoxy pointing mortar in under water condition using screw conveyor gun upto a minimum depth of 50 mm and width of 50 mm as per requirement and site condition and by completely finishing the treatment satisfactorily using divers by strictly following safety norms as per IS 10291 – 1982 and the special epoxy mortar should be such that it offers, durability, high strength, moisture insensitive, under water curing, water proof, abrasion resistant with good bonding properties as per standard specification and IS codes and finally submitting the completed work by means of photos and videos by clearly marking the measurements of the completed work portions and as directed by the departmental officers etc., complete. The warranty period for the under water pointing work shall be of 5 years which should ensure maximum seepage reduction inside the gallery at corresponding levels after duly completing the work in all aspects as per standard specification. The warranty should also include non pealing of the epoxy mortar.
Removing the deposited debris on the upstream side using special debris removal equipments including labour charges, lead,lift etc., in under water condition using divers by strictly following safety norms as per IS 10291 – 1982 complete complying with standard specification and as directed by the departmental officers
Drilling with Diamond core drill machine using diamond bit of NX size (75 mm) diameter including cost of all materials and labour and preserving core in boxes of required dimensions as per standard specification and as directed by the departmental officers etc., complete.
Drilling with Diamond core drill machine using diamond bit of NX size (38 mm) diameter including cost of all materials and labour and preserving core in boxes of required dimensions as per standard specification and as directed by the departmental officers etc., complete.
Drilling with Diamond core drill machine using diamond bit of NX size (150 mm) diameter including cost of all materials and labour and preserving core in boxes of required dimensions as per standard specification and as directed by the departmental officers etc., complete.
Washing and cleaning the masonry grout holes of size of 38mm dia,75mm dia and150mm dia by means of sending water and air at different pressure until the return water turns out to be of the same character as the original water inserted without any foreign materials and as directed by the Engineer-in-charge of the work and complying with Technical specifications
Conducting water permeability test in 38mm dia,75mm dia and150mm dia holes in random rubble masonry portion in the drilled holes at different elevation in stage using packer method at required pressure in each elevation including cost of all assembly and other charges of Labour and machinery as directed by the Engineer-in-charge of the work and complying with technical specifications.
Grouting and sealing the construction joint with hydrophillic hydro structural four component resin (with mixing ratio 1:1, viscosity 40 mpa-sec, Elongation 150 %, swelling property 30 %, with application time from 14 sec to 40 minutes) using inflatable packer with pneumatically operated high pressure piston pump by reaching bottom most point of drilled hole by performing stage by stage grouting at 1.00 m difference in levels such that the grout penetrates to the maximum extent on the entire width of 0.05 m and breadth of 3.00 m of the expansion joint and carrying out and completing the work effectively in all aspects, following standard specification and as directed by the departmental officers. The warranty period for the joint sealing work should be of five years,such as drilling and grouting the joint with hydrophilic structural resin and ensuring that it attains the foundation level such that it considerably and effectively reduce the seepage from the masonry dam into the entire gallery system along the block joints.
Grouting 38 mm and 75mm dia, grout holes upto bottom level at different stages or as directed by the Engineer-in-charge of the work for grouting in random rubble masonry portion in the drilled holes of different elevation in stages using packer method of required pressure in each elevation using fine cement of Blains value of about 3500 mixed with 5% Bentonite, including cost of cement, grouting assembly and other charges of labour and machinery as directed by the Engineer-in-charge of the work and complying with technical specifications. During the process of grouting, the drainage holes in the vicinity of the grout hole being grouted have to be continuously jet washed by the agency during the grout work as per standard specification and as directed by the departmental officers.For grouting in NX 75 mm dia hole, Five bags or 250 kg / 1 RM cement.For grouting in NX 38 mm dia hole, Two bags or 100 kg / 1 RM cement.
